Instead of looking at tools and/or giving technology tips today, I thought it might be fun to share some interesting websites that you can possibly utilize in your classroom, or in research, or just in day to day work.

1.  http://www.google.com/edu/

-Google in Education website, just a good "portal" to access all of Google's education resources.
I really like this page - a showcase of student work using Google tools.  Great place to just get some ideas of things you can do.

2.  http://yesiknowthat.com/

-Interesting website with a lot of little know facts in all sorts of subject areas.
Good Example:  Article on Glaciers - could be useful in Science or Geography classes.
